First, what are you looking for? Single exhaust like the stock setup, true duals, or dummy duals (single in muffler dual outlet) ?

Second, are you looking for something quiet or loud enough to wake the neighbors up?

I just recently bought a flowmaster 40 series kit for my truck with dummy duals and chrome tips. Love the sound. I haven't driven it very much since installing but it seems to be quiet in the cab but a nice rumble outside. If you search youtube you can find hundreds of exhaust videos for our trucks.

If you're wanting a complete system then Pypes makes a good one, I think it's the street pro system.

If you want cheap then you can get a universal Magnaflow cat (70$) and a Thrush glass pack (27$) or a Cherry Bomb glass pack (22$).
